软件VPN设计,构建安全、高效远程访问通道的技术解析
在当今数字化转型加速的时代,企业对远程办公、跨地域协作和数据安全的需求日益增长,软件虚拟私人网络(Software VPN)作为实现安全通信的核心技术之一,正被广泛应用于各类组织的IT架构中,本文将深入探讨软件VPN的设计原则、关键技术组件、常见架构模式以及部署时需关注的安全与性能问题,帮助网络工程师系统性地理解并实践高质量的软件VPN解决方案。
软件VPN的本质是在公共网络(如互联网)上建立加密隧道,使用户能够安全地访问私有网络资源,其设计目标通常包括安全性、可扩展性、易用性和管理便捷性,现代软件VPN多基于标准协议实现,如IPsec、OpenVPN、WireGuard等,选择哪种协议取决于具体场景——IPsec适用于企业级端到端加密,而WireGuard则因轻量高效成为移动设备和边缘计算场景的理想选择。
在设计阶段,必须明确三个核心模块:认证机制、加密策略和路由控制,认证环节应采用多因素验证(MFA),避免仅依赖用户名密码;加密方面建议使用AES-256或ChaCha20等高强度算法,并结合SHA-256进行完整性校验;路由控制则需合理配置子网划分和NAT穿透规则,确保流量精准转发且不暴露内部拓扑结构。
典型架构方面,常见的有“客户端-服务器”模式和“零信任网络访问(ZTNA)”模式,前者适合传统远程办公场景,用户通过专用客户端连接到中心化VPN网关;后者则是下一代趋势,强调“永不信任,始终验证”,通过微隔离和动态授权提升安全性,特别适合混合云环境,支持SD-WAN集成的软件VPN还能根据链路质量自动切换路径,进一步优化用户体验。
性能优化是软件VPN设计的关键挑战,由于加密解密操作会引入延迟,应优先选用硬件加速卡(如Intel QuickAssist Technology)或利用CPU指令集(如AES-NI)提升吞吐能力,采用UDP协议而非TCP可减少握手开销,尤其适用于实时应用(如VoIP),对于高并发场景,可通过负载均衡器分摊接入请求,并启用会话复用技术降低重复认证成本。
安全审计与日志监控不可忽视,所有登录尝试、连接状态变更和异常行为都应记录并定期分析,以及时发现潜在威胁,建议结合SIEM系统(如ELK Stack或Splunk)实现集中式日志管理,增强主动防御能力。
一个成功的软件VPN设计不仅是技术堆砌,更是对业务需求、安全合规和运维效率的综合考量,作为网络工程师,在实施过程中需持续迭代优化,才能构建真正可靠、灵活且适应未来发展的安全通道。

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速
@版权声明
转载原创文章请注明转载自半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速,网站地址:https://web.web-banxianjiasuqi.com/